COOKING TIP: No one likes a soggy zoodle. There are a few ways to prevent this:
- Don’t cook them at all
- Toss them in a pan along with the “sauce/topping” for a minute AT MOST. The quick burst of heat cooks them just enough to be warm, but keep some form and shape.
- Spiralize ahead of time, wrap them in a paper towel and leave them in the fridge for the day
